Current Lowest Interest Rates in Malaysia 2026

Finding a low interest personal loan can save you thousands in repayments. Current market rates:

  • Best Rates: 4.88% - 6% p.a. (excellent credit required)
  • Good Rates: 6% - 10% p.a. (good credit)
  • Average Rates: 10% - 15% p.a. (fair credit)

How to Qualify for the Lowest Rates

1. Maintain Excellent Credit Score

CTOS score above 750 typically qualifies for rates below 6%. Check your CCRIS & CTOS for free and dispute any errors before applying.

2. Show Strong Financial Position

  • Stable employment (2+ years)
  • High income (RM 5,000+)
  • Low debt service ratio (below 40%)
  • Substantial savings or assets

3. Choose the Right Lender

Banks often offer lower rates but have stricter requirements. Licensed money lenders may have slightly higher rates but faster approval.

Comparison: Total Interest Paid

Example: RM 50,000 loan over 5 years

  • At 4.88%: Total interest = RM 6,450
  • At 8%: Total interest = RM 10,600
  • At 12%: Total interest = RM 16,250
  • Savings with lowest rate: Up to RM 9,800!

Frequently Asked Questions

What is considered a low interest rate for personal loans in Malaysia?

Interest rates below 6% per annum are considered low. The best rates (4.88%-5.5%) are reserved for borrowers with excellent credit scores above 750 and stable employment.

How can I qualify for the lowest interest rates?

Maintain credit score above 750, show stable employment (2+ years), keep debt-to-income ratio below 40%, provide collateral if possible, and demonstrate consistent savings habits.

Do low interest loans have hidden fees?

Reputable lenders are transparent about all fees. Check for processing fees (typically 1-3%), late payment charges, early settlement fees, and stamp duty. Total effective rate matters more than advertised rate.

Can I refinance to get lower interest rates?

Yes, refinancing is possible if your credit score has improved or market rates have dropped. Calculate break-even point considering early settlement penalties and new processing fees.

Borrow Responsibly — Things to Consider First

  • A personal loan is a debt with interest. Understand the full APR, total repayment, and tenure before you commit — not just the monthly figure.
  • Borrow only what you genuinely need. A larger loan or longer tenure means more total interest paid.
  • Keep your total monthly commitments within a comfortable debt-service ratio so repayment does not strain essentials.
  • Missed or late payments can lead to extra charges and affect your CCRIS/CTOS record and future borrowing.
  • Struggling with debt? You can get free, confidential help from AKPK, Bank Negara Malaysia's credit counselling and debt management agency.
